Worked example

A biweekly gross paycheck of $2,000 with 26 pay periods equals about $52,000 annually or $4,333.33 per month before adding other income.

Important limitations

Lenders may exclude, average or document income differently. Taxes, overtime, bonuses, commissions, self-employment and variable income require separate review.

What does this calculator estimate?
It annualizes gross pay from the number of pay periods and converts it to an estimated monthly amount, with an optional debt-to-income calculation.
